Output 38d6349d5583bd23282b51c4d33a24eadba1e0bea05bff5d630bded0f187008c:0

value
1143149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fe863b083cad38c937881f5380a1530732105d2 OP_EQUAL
address
364L5FzEk2S3B2oEtCgWNqPgjuZBSKUeKF
transaction
38d6349d5583bd23282b51c4d33a24eadba1e0bea05bff5d630bded0f187008c
spent
true